Description

Additional Cache Management title is shown only if the user is granted to flush catalog images cache.
It should be displayed if he is granted for any acl of additional cache actions.

Manual testing scenarios

  1. Disable acl "Flush Catalog Images Cache".
  2. Go to System / Cache
  3. "Additional Cache Management" is missing, even if the user has the rights for other additional cache management.
